    LaMarr Woodley hoped to go home, Detroit didn’t take his calls

    Posted by Michael David Smith on March 16, 2014



    Before signing a two-year, $12 million contract with the Raiders, LaMarr Woodley reached out to the Lions. They weren’t interested.

    Woodley, who grew up in Michigan and played his college football at Michigan, told Terry Foster of CBS Detroit that he wanted to play at home so badly that he wanted to take less money to do it, but the Lions never returned his calls.

    It’s not surprising that Woodley was open to taking less money to go home. He has shown in the past that his ties to his home town mean more to him than money; we noted a couple of years ago that Woodley had donated $60,000 to make up the difference when budget cuts hit the athletic department of his old high school.

    But it’s also not a big surprise that the Lions weren’t interested. Woodley has slowed down and battled injuries in the last few years, and he’s not a great fit for the Lions’ defense. In the community, Woodley as a Lion would have been great. On the football field, Woodley as a Raider makes more sense.

    Oakland Raiders head coach Dennis Allen suggests LaMarr Woodley's injuries were caused by a lack, not presence, of weight

    By Steel Spike on Mar 25 2014



    According to Raiders coach Dennis Allen, playing out of position is why Woodley was injured so much. The weight he had to shed to play outside linebacker with the Steelers was the root, Allen suggested in an interview with NFL.com.

    In an interview with NFL.com's Around The League, Allen talked about how he thinks the reason ex-Steelers outside linebacker LaMarr Woodley was injured so much recently is because he was playing out of his natural, college position of 4-3 defensive end.

    Apparently, according to Allen, forcing Woodley to keep his weight down was contributory to him getting hurt.

    "That's what he was in college," Allen explained, "and really body-type-wise, they always had to kind of keep (his weight) down in Pittsburgh and that's maybe one of the reasons he had some injury issues."

    The Raiders plan on using Woodley as a defensive end, after having him bulk up to 270-275. Sounds like that will definitely work out for them. Taking a guy who has had weight and leg issues, and making him bigger.
